    Ken Gordon Selected as COO for CSSI

    By Lindsay TiltonJuly 20, 2011
    Share
    LinkedIn Facebook Twitter Email

    CSSI, Inc., a technical and engineering services business, announced the appointment of Ken Gordon as Chief Operating Officer (COO).  He will be responsible for supervising the company’s day to day operations and business development activities.

    Gordon will also work with the leadership team to carry out CSSI’s strategic plan and in charge of other mission-critical activities, such as revenue, sales growth and financial goal administration.

    “Ken is a fantastic addition to the CSSI executive team, and his experience, leadership and vision will add significant value as CSSI grows into new markets,” said Cynthia Castillo, CSSI president and CEO.  “He has the right mix of technical and strategic skills for the job, and he will be an extraordinary mentor and role model for all of our employees. We’re happy to welcome him on board.”

    Not only does Gordon have 20 years of experience in the private and public sectors, but he was recently president and founder of Antelum Capital Partners, a consulting and investment capital firm.

    In addition to Gordon’s appointment, CSSI has had a successful year by winning two of the biggest contracts in 2010 and having its other company locations growing steadily.
